KLU vs IIT Bombay: Institute Overview 2025
Here is KLU and IIT Bombay Institute Overview in 2025:
Parameter | KL University (KLU) | IIT Bombay |
Institute Type | Private Deemed University | Public, Institute of National Importance |
Location | Guntur, Andhra Pradesh | Mumbai, Maharashtra |
Established Year | 1980 | 1958 |
NIRF Engineering Rank | 44 (2024) | 3 (2024) – consistently top‑3 nationally |
KLU vs IIT Bombay Placements: Key Highlights
KLU
- In 2023–24 drive, 474 firms hired 2,563 students, with 4,728 offers in total.
- Job roles include core engineering, software, analytics, product design, etc.
- Placement Cell supports training through competitive coding, mock interviews, and soft-skill workshops.
IIT Bombay
- More than 360 companies visited, creating 1,475 placement offers for 1,979 students (75% placement rate).
- Industries include core engineering, IT, consulting, banking/finance, research, design, and data science.
- Strong placement support through industry-relevant prep and alumni mentoring .

ROI (Return on Investment): KLU vs IIT Bombay
Here is Return of investment of KLU and IIT Bombay:
ROI Metric | KL University (KLU) | IIT Bombay |
4-Year Tuition Fee | ₹18 L total | ₹2.3 L per year (₹9.2 L total) |
Hostel & Mess Fee | ₹0.8 L per year (₹3.2 L total) | ₹0.39 L per semester (₹3.12 L total) |
Average Salary | ₹8.5–12 LPA (CSE/IT avg. ₹12 LPA for top performers) | ₹23.5 LPA overall average; CSE average ₹30 LPA |
ROI Score | Moderate to High – premium infra & training justify cost; strong support system | Very High – minimal cost, outstanding placements, global reputation |
Global Exposure & Alumni Network
KL University (KLU)
International Partnerships & Exchange Programs: KLU has executed MoUs with more than 100 universities worldwide such as Wayne State (USA), Northeastern (USA), UCSI (Malaysia), and INGV (Italy), facilitating student/faculty exchanges and collaborative research.
Alumni Involvement: The KLU Alumni Association, formed in 1985, has 12 national and 3 international chapters. Alumni often visit back for guest lectures, mentoring, and assisting with internships and research studies.
Success Stories: The KLEF alumni network has over 60,000 professionals in multinational organizations such as Google, Microsoft, NASA, as well as key public sector positions, indicating robust global placement support.
IIT Bombay
Student Exchange & International Recognition: IIT Bombay is a member of the LAOTSE network and has student exchange agreements with institutions such as the University of Toronto (Canada), ensuring research collaboration and mentorship overseas. Foreign students also indicate high satisfaction during exchanges.
Alumni Network: With more than 50,000 alumni, IIT Bombay enjoys a strong global presence in academia, industry, and government. Prominent alumni include CEOs Parag Agrawal (Twitter), Nandan Nilekani (Infosys), Bhavish Aggarwal (Ola), and IEEE Fellow Mukta Farooq.
Entrepreneurship & Innovation: IIT Bombay's E-Cell incubates over 150 startups annually through its Eureka! and E-Summit with innumerable unicorn founders among alumni.
Conclusion: KLU vs IIT Bombay Placements
In considering KLU vs IIT Bombay placements, there are some obvious differences:
Placement Quality & Packages: IIT Bombay surpasses KLU by leaps and bounds, with much higher mean salaries (₹23.5 LPA compared to ₹8–12 LPA) and premium placements by international brands.
Global Exposure: KLU offers assured exchange opportunities and limited alumni-sponsored foreign placements. IIT Bombay leads with rigorous international programs and a broader global presence.
Alumni Influence & Startups: Both have entrepreneurship support, but the alumni-driven E-Cell of IIT Bombay, along with international startup success stories, puts it ahead.
ROI & Reputation: IIT Bombay provides better ROI fueled by moderate expenses and premium salary results. KLU is still a robust private option, particularly for students seeking well-endowed regional institutions.
At last, the KLU vs IIT Bombay placements comparison highlights that although KLU is a good private option with increasing international connections, IIT Bombay is the best institute for people aspiring to achieve highest placement success, international exposure, and alumni power.
